Rare - A beautiful Roseville Bookend in the Bushberry Pattern. This style wasproduced in 1941 and has become a highly collectible design. If you are missing one from a pair or one that is defective, then here is your match! This perfect bookend has colors rich in browns and terra cotta reds which are dominant on a textured background. There are 3-sectioned leaves with clusters of berries and a twig-like branch extending from the top to the bottom. The bookend is approximately 5 1/2 inches high and 4 ¼ inches deep and 5 ¼ inches wide.
